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30142 80995 5621297 71842202
3429 102078493 6491075086
3429 102078493 6491075086
34513 3802 0935
All about undefined
Interested in learning more?
3429 102078493 6491075086
34513 3802 0935
See more
34140 74687883124 11659101204
56653465 563116273 70
See more
7160160107 31581473591
5722867 798971 76844423867 270195 47701588
See more